The color #B6CABA is a grayish green that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 182, 202, 186 and HSL values of 132°, 16%, 75%.

Complementary Colors for #B6CABA
The complementary color for #B6CABA is #C9B5C5.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.
Shades of #B6CABA
These are the darker variations of #B6CABA.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#92A295 and #6D7970. This progression shows how #B6CABA dar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.
